Blueberry Cream Cheese Wontons

These crispy, golden wontons are filled with a sweet and creamy blueberry and cream cheese filling. They are perfect for a sweet treat or as an appetizer. Easy to prepare and bake or fry, they offer a delightful contrast of textures with their crunchy exterior and creamy interior.

Full Recipe:

Ingredients

  • 1 package (8 oz) c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up blueberries (fresh or frozen)
  • 1/4 cup powdered s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 package of wonton wrappers
  • Vegetable oil (for frying, if preferred)
  • Extra powdered sugar for dusting (optional)

Directions

  1. In a medium bowl, beat the cream cheese until smooth.
  2. Add the blueberries, powdered sugar, vanilla extract, and lemon juice. Stir gently to combine, keeping some of the blueberries intact for texture.
  3. Place about a teaspoon of the cream cheese mixture in the center of each wonton wrapper.
  4. Wet the edges of the wonton wrappers with a small amount of water, then fold them into a triangle or pouch shape and press the edges to seal.
  5. If frying, heat v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Fry the wontons for 2-3 minutes on each side or until golden and crispy. If baking, pre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and bake for about 10 minutes or until golden brown.
  6. Remove from heat and allow them to cool slightly before serving. Dust with powdered sugar for extra sweetness, if desired.

Nutrients

  • Calories: 160 kcal per serving (2 wontons)
  • Total Fat: 9g
  • Saturated Fat: 5g
  • Cholesterol: 30mg
  • Sodium: 90mg
  • Total Carbohydrates: 20g
  • Dietary Fiber: 1g
  • Sugars: 10g
  • Protein: 2g

History of Cream Cheese Wontons

Cream cheese-filled wontons are a popular dish in Chinese-American cuisine, particularly known in Chinese restaurants across the United States. While wontons themselves originate from China, they have undergone numerous adaptations in different cultures. The idea of filling the delicate wonton wrappers with a sweet or savory filling is thought to have emerged in the 20th century. In this particular recipe, the inclusion of cream cheese adds a creamy texture and tangy flavor that pairs wonderfully with various fillings, including the addition of fresh fruit like blueberries.

Blueberry Cream Cheese Wontons are a relatively modern innovation, showcasing the creativity and versatility of combining different ingredients from diverse culinary traditions. The balance of a crispy outer shell with a smooth and rich filling is what makes these wontons stand out from other fried or baked desserts. Blueberries, with their natural sweetness and high antioxidant content, make a perfect filling when combined with cream cheese, offering both nutritional benefits and an irresistible flavor.

Baking vs. Frying: Which is Better?

One of the decisions you’ll have to make when preparing Blueberry Cream Cheese Wontons is whether to bake or fry them. Both methods yield delicious results, but each has its own benefits and considerations.

Frying: When you fry the wontons, the outer shell becomes crispy and golden brown, creating a satisfying crunch with each bite. Frying also gives the wontons a richer, deeper flavor due to the oil, and the hot oil helps create that perfect crispy texture. If you’re looking for an indulgent treat with a slightly more decadent feel, frying is the way to go. However, frying requires more attention and care, especially in ensuring the oil is at the right temperature. If the oil is too hot, the wontons may burn; if it’s not hot enough, they may become greasy.

Baking: Baking the wontons is a healthier option and results in a slightly lighter version of the dish. While the wontons will still be crispy, the texture won’t be as deeply fried, and the overall flavor will be a bit more subtle. Baking is a hands-off method that doesn’t require you to monitor the temperature of oil, making it easier for beginners or anyone who wants a simpler approach. Additionally, baking is a great option for those looking to reduce the amount of oil in their diet while still enjoying the same delicious filling.

Making the Wontons Your Own

One of the best things about Blueberry Cream Cheese Wontons is how customizable the filling can be. While blueberries and cream cheese are the stars of the show in this recipe, you can easily swap in other fruits, such as strawberries, raspberries, or blackberries, depending on what you have available or your personal preference. If you’re a fan of citrus, adding a bit of orange or lemon zest to the cream cheese filling can provide a refreshing twist. You could even mix in a few white chocolate chips or a sprinkle of cinnamon for an extra layer of flavor.

For those who prefer a savory version, you can experiment by substituting the fruit with savory fillings like spinach, cheese, or crab. The basic technique of folding and sealing the wontons remains the same, but the flavor combinations are endless. Whether you’re serving these as an appetizer at a dinner party or preparing them as a quick snack, there are countless ways to make these wontons uniquely yours.
